DHARAMSHALA TO HOST GOVERNMENT'S 'ONE YEAR FUNCTION': CM

Read in:English

(MOREPIC1) Vijyender Sharma/Shimla

The State level function on the theme 'Vyastha Parivartan Ka Ek Saal', on completion of one year of present State Government's regime will be held at Police Ground Dharamshala in district Kangra on 11th December, 2023 in which senior Central Congress leaders will also participate. Chief Minister Thakur Sukhvinder Singh Sukhu stated this while presiding over a meeting of senior officers to review the arrangements being made to make this event a mega success.

He directed the officers to make adequate arrangements for the convenience of the people attending the function. Revenue Minister Jagat Singh Negi, MLAs Sanjay Rattan and Kewal Singh Pathania will coordinate with the district administration for the timely completion of all the arrangements, he said.

While interacting with the Deputy Commissioner Kangra and other district officers virtually, the Chief Minister directed all the departments to coordinate with the district administration to make proper arrangements of security, drinking water, electricity supply, ensure cleanliness, mobile toilets to facilitate the general public. The district police must also ensure proper arrangements for smooth plying of vehicles, parking of buses and other vehicles.

He said that big LED screen would be set up in the Police Ground for the convenience of the people and gave special instructions to ensure that the local people may not face any inconvenience during the event.

Revenue Minister Jagat Singh Negi, MLA Kewal Singh Pathania, Director General of Police Sanjay Kundu, Principal Secretary Onkar Chand Sharma, Principal Secretary to Chief Minister Bharat Khera, Principal Secretary Finance Devesh Kumar, Secretaries Abhishek Jain, M. Sudha Devi, C. Paulrasu and Rakesh Kanwar, Additional Director General of Police Satwant Atwal and other senior officers were present on the occasion.
